如何解决echars基准线超出y轴上限不显示问题
时间: 2024-05-12 17:13:42 浏览: 104
birt设计技巧
当 echarts 中的基准线超出 y 轴上限时,可以通过以下两种方式来解决:
1. 调整 y 轴上限
可以通过调整 y 轴的上限来让基准线能够显示出来。可以使用 `yAxis.max` 属性来设置 y 轴的上限。例如:
```javascript
option = {
yAxis: {
max: 100 // 设置 y 轴的上限为 100
},
series: [{
type: 'line',
data: [50, 60, 70, 80],
markLine: {
data: [{
yAxis: 90 // 设置基准线的位置
}]
}
}]
};
```
2. 调整基准线的位置
如果不想改变 y 轴的上限,可以尝试调整基准线的位置,使其不超过 y 轴的上限。可以使用 `yAxis.scale` 属性来控制 y 轴的缩放比例。例如:
```javascript
option = {
yAxis: {
scale: true // 开启 y 轴缩放
},
series: [{
type: 'line',
data: [50, 60, 70, 80],
markLine: {
data: [{
yAxis: 90 // 设置基准线的位置
}]
}
}]
};
```
使用 `yAxis.scale` 属性开启 y 轴缩放后,echarts 会自动调整 y 轴的上限,使得基准线能够显示出来。
阅读全文